Output 1371615437f2955f3b779808453a129da826b0a3d4f7e1cf327416954845686b:1

value
597688000
script pubkey
OP_0 OP_PUSHBYTES_20 38525ee5a626c2261aff5fb5cbcad4feeec56978
address
ltc1q8pf9aedxympzvxhlt76uhjk5lmhv26tcnaf4ps
transaction
1371615437f2955f3b779808453a129da826b0a3d4f7e1cf327416954845686b
spent
true